Geometry tool radius compensation (tool parameters 6 to 11)
Tool geometry
Geometry tool radius compensation defines the shape of the tool.

Otherwise,
On SINUMERIK 840D/810D, only tool parameter 6 (tool radius 1) is used as standard from
tool parameters 6 to 11. For 2D TRC with contour tools, additionally to the tool parameters
10 and 11, a minimum or maximum limit angle can be defined for the cutting edge
compensation when using multiple tool cutting edges.
